Description
The simulation and optimization is predestined for high
performance computing (HPC). Many computing operations are
necessary and huge amounts of data are being generated. The
requirements have also increased in recent years as the models
become more complex. In addition, simulation-based optimization
needs a large number of simulation runs, which should be
parallelized if possible.
However, the available approaches and products can only be used to
a limited extent for these purposes, as there are restrictions on
licenses and compatibility. As part of this project, we will
explore and create the prerequisites and methods to use simulation
and optimization on HPC. This in turn enables innovative research
collaborations with industry.
The start-up project is aimed at research and consolidation of
knowledge and methods and the implementation of a feasibility and
scalability study using a prototype. Methods and building blocks
for a modular architecture for simulation-based optimization using
HPC are developed and tested using the prototype.
